Did  anyone else happen to catch the French GP2 race yesterday?

 

I recorded it and started to watch it after work today.

 

The front row had teammates who both decided to execute a blocking maneuver
at the start (only in opposite directions)  to keep anyone from going around
them and ended up taking each other out with no other cars involved.  I was
so stunned that I almost missed another car going airborne and coming down
on top of the retaining wall on the car's right side just in front of the
driver.

 

The race was stopped and then restarted after the mess was cleaned off the
circuit.  During pit stops one driver hit one of his pit crew members
knocking him down but apparently he will be ok.  The driver who scaled the
wall is apparently ok but his car is broken severely.

 

Usually GP2 races tend to be bordering on boring, but certainly not this
one.
